#3c56e0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3c56e0 is composed of 23.5% red, 33.7%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.2% cyan, 61.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 230.5 degrees, a saturation of 72.6% and a lightness of 55.7%. #3c56e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#78acff with #0000c1.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#3c56e0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010208 is the darkest color, while #f6f7fe is the lightest one.
